A Portrait of the Artist as a Young Man. London: Egoist Press, [1917]. Copyright, 1916, B.W. Huebsch. Printed in the United States of America. First English Edition, American Sheets. Pp, 299. Publisher’s green cloth boards, upper cover ruled & lettered in blind, title in gilt (faded) to spine. Light scattered foxing to page margins; a selection of pages with neat underlining, principally from page 280-294.
Joyce’s first novel was published in America by B.W. Huebsch from whom Harriet Shaw Weaver, the proprietor of the Egoist Press in London, purchased ‘not more than 750’ sets of sheets issuing an English edition in 1917. She had done so because English printers had been too timid to print the book in that year.
The first English sheets edition, published in 1918, is printed on thin paper and is distinguished easily from the American sheets edition which, being printed on thicker paper, is stouter in appearance.
[Slocum 13].
